Maggie Carpelli is in a bad situation, not of her own doing. She’s all alone and needing to make a quick escape is at the top of her list of things to do to survive. When she finds a clerical error among some papers at work one day and makes an attempt to bring it to light to her father-in-law/boss, he fires her on the spot. So now she is recovering from a hit and run and decides to listen to her deceased husband’s advice; disappear without leaving a trail for anyone to follow her.
Edge of Daybreak is a thrilling suspense story that had me wondering what would happen next. I had to make myself focus on Logan and Maggie’s travels instead of trying to think about when the villains would catch up to them. Believe me, I was not disappointed doing that!
This is a new author for me and Ms. Hoffman’s creativity kept my attention through the whole book and making it eventful story you will want to read to know what is going to happen to the characters. The way she presented the personalities of Logan and Maggie are truly believable and I was cheering them on all the way to their destination. They were able to accomplish their goals, both together and separately to some degree, and they never stopped trusting each other.
